When you are looking at garage door repair costs, several variables shape the final bill. The complexity of the mechanical issue is the biggest factor, as replacing a single torsion spring is a very different task than realigning a bent track or swapping out a damaged panel. The type of materials used for your door, the brand of your opener system, and the specific labor required all play a role in the total. When your door won't open or makes a loud bang, your torsion or extension springs have likely snapped. These springs hold the weight of the door, so they wear out over time with regular use. Replacing them is a high-tension job that requires specific tools to keep things safe.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

Replacing the bottom seal on your garage door in Milwaukee, Wisconsin is a common service. This seal prevents water, debris, and pests from entering your garage. A pro will remove the old, worn-out seal and install a new, durable one. This ensures a tight fit and protects your home. It's a simple fix that makes a big difference.
